Recall of a batch of Deluxe Spanish Castellano Sheeps’ Cheese due to the presence of Listeria monocytogenes
Friday, 03 July 2026
| Alert Summary | |
|---|---|
| Category 1: | For Action |
| Alert Notification: | 2026.41 |
| Product Identification: | Deluxe Spanish Castellano Sheeps’ Cheese; pack size: 150g |
| Batch Code | 100534252; use by date: 08/11/2026 |
| Country Of Origin: | Spain |
Message:
The above batch of Deluxe Spanish Castellano Sheeps’ Cheese is being recalled due to the presence of Listeria monocytogenes. Recall notices will be displayed at point-of-sale in Lidl stores.
Nature Of Danger:
In healthy people, symptoms of Listeria monocytogenes infection can include mild flu-like symptoms, or gastrointestinal sym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, and diarrhoea. However, in people who are more vulnerable, the infection can be severe and can lead to serious complications. People who are more vulnerable to Listeria monocytogenes infections include pregnant women, infants, older adults, and people with weakened immune systems. The incubation period (time between initial infection and first symptoms appearing) is, on average, 3 weeks but can range between 3 and 70 days.
Action Required:
Manufacturers, wholesalers, distributors, caterers & retailers:
Retailers are requested to remove the implicated batch from sale and display recall notices at point-of-sale.
Consumers:
Consumers are advised not to eat the implicated batch.
